Tóm tắt |
MPI has issued an amendment to the Import Health Standard:Grain and seeds for consumption, feed or processing. The import health standard dated 25 October 2019 replaces the earlier version of the standard dated 25 January 2019. The following changes have been applied:
The import health standard contents were moved from the 2003 format into the current MPI standard format "Requirements and Guidance". Some contents have been placed in a different order due to the different "Parts" in this new format. The import requirements and the guidance information have been clearly separated throughout the import health standard. The regulated pest lists have been amended and pests listed below removed because they are listed as non-regulated in the biosecurity organisms register for imported commodities (BORIC): Alphitobius laevigatus Mezium americanum Ptinus clavipes Ptinus fur Sporisorium destruens Clover yellow mosaic virus Cochliobolus geniculatus Cochliobolus nodulosus (anamorph Bipolaris nodulosa) Fusarium chlamydosporum Red clover vein mosaic virus Lepinotus reticulatus Liposcelis bostrychophila Liposcelis paetus Peanut stunt cucumovirus The schedule for Papaver somniferum (poppy seeds) has been removed because this commodity does not have any biosecurity requirements. The country restriction has been removed for importation of the following seeds for processing at New Zealand's transitional facility: Glycine max (Soybean Seeds) Gossypium (Cotton Seeds) Lupinus (Lupin Seeds) The "laboratory testing result for regulated pests" has been included throughout the IHS for testing against regulated fungal and bacterial pathogens for grain and seeds imported under options 3 and 4 (importation of grain and seeds for processing at New Zealand transitional facilities and importation of grain and seeds for clearance on arrival). Wording for the phytosanitary certificate statement has been amended to align with ISPM 12: Phytosanitary Certificates. Errors and ambiguities have been fixed throughout the import health standard.
